Carroll County Cougars Special Olympics
Carroll County Board of Developmental Disabilities
Carrollton, Ohio - Carroll County
Carroll County Cougars Special Olympics offers local Special Olympics participation through Carroll County DD, including Summer Games participation and golf practice leading to regional and state competition.

Columbiana County Comets Special Olympics
Columbiana County Board of Developmental Disabilities
Lisbon, Ohio - Columbiana County
Columbiana County Comets Special Olympics provides local Special Olympics opportunities connected to Columbiana County DD, with team sports such as track, softball, basketball, bowling, powerlifting, swimming, and track and field referenced in public coverage.

Jefferson Regional Spectrum Center
Jefferson County Board of Developmental Disabilities
Steubenville, Ohio - Jefferson County
Jefferson Regional Spectrum Center supports students with autism through school programming that includes sensory integration, recreational leisure skills, adaptive physical education, aquatics, and Special Olympics.

What should families confirm before adaptive sports?
Confirm eligibility, age group, equipment needs, volunteer or coaching support, accessibility, schedule, cost, and whether the program is recreational or competitive.
